School Financial Elections.
ERIC Clearinghouse on Educational Management, Eugene, OR.
This chapter of "The Best of the Best of ERIC," Volume 2, contains 14 summaries of documents and journal articles on school financial elections, all of which are indexed in either "Resources in Education" or "Current Index to Journals in Education." The materials included deal with various aspects of this topic, such as factors shaping voter behavior in school financial elections, a profile of the likely "Yes" voter, successful campaign strategies, the relationship between the property tax increases and support for school budget or bond measures, and social, economic, and psychological determinants of voting behavior in school financial elections.
